Paris, 7 Sep (EFE).- The Director-General of the European Space Agency (ESA), the Austrian Josef Aschbacher, asked on Monday for an "impulse" to Europe to strengthen its space capabilities and "take a step forward" to gain autonomy in an increasingly strategic sector, on the eve of the Space Summit held on Wednesday and Thursday in Paris.
